It weighs approximately 56 kDa. This enzyme is majorly expressed in the liver but can also be found in other tissues like the kidney and lungs. It plays a central role in the oxidation and metabolism of various endogenous and exogenous substances including fatty acids drugs and alcohols.\u003cbr\u003e\nBiological function summary\u003cbr\u003e\nThe enzyme CYP2E1 metabolizes low-molecular-weight compounds. It catalyzes the conversion of substrates to more soluble forms enabling their excretion from the body. It is not a part of a larger protein complex but often partners with NADPH-cytochrome P450 reductase in electron transfer. CYP2E1 can also produce reactive oxygen species during its catalytic cycle which may impact cellular structures and processes.\u003cbr\u003e\nPathways\u003cbr\u003e\nCYP2E1 is involved in the oxidative metabolism of ethanol and other xenobiotics. It participates in the metabolic pathways for drugs and carcinogens transforming them into either active or inactive metabolites. The enzyme has connections with other P450 enzymes such as CYP3A4 within the same metabolic landscape often overlapping substrates and regulatory mechanisms.\u003cbr\u003e\nCYP2E1 plays a significant role in alcohol-induced liver injury because its metabolism of ethanol generates toxic by-products like acetaldehyde and reactive oxygen species contributing to liver damage. The enzyme is also associated with the development of certain cancers as its metabolism of procarcinogens can produce carcinogenic metabolites. Other related cytochrome P450 enzymes such as CYP1A2 share pathways involved in carcinogen activation highlighting an interconnected network contributing to disease progression.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Abcam","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":46848572489897,"sku":"ab236343","price":0.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"url":"https:\/\/iright.com\/products\/abcam-ab236343","provider":"Iright","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
